## Releases: Canary Gating

All releases of the Fernhollow scheduler pass through a canary stage before full rollout. The gate promotes automatically only if error rate stays under 0.5%, p95 latency regresses less than 10%, and the canary runs clean for 30 minutes. Manual promotion requires sign-off from the release captain. Every promoted artifact must carry a valid signature, or the gate blocks it outright. The release signing key used for verification appears below.

rollout seal: bky9_2369ZXVnu

ALERT: Flaky integration tests in Ledgerline payments service. Suite `settlement-e2e` fails intermittently on the refund path, ~30% of runs since last deploy. Not blocking prod, but merge queue is stalling. Retries mask a race in the mock acquirer fixture. Quarantine the two failing specs if queue backs up past 10 PRs. Do not disable the suite. For questions, reach the Ledgerline test infra owner here.

escalation mailbox, tadug-kawef: caswyn@qorvelcorp.corp

Subject: DR Drill — ProctorFlow Queue Failover, Thursday

Plugin authors: this Thursday we will run a disaster-recovery drill on the ProctorFlow exam-proctoring queue. The primary broker in the Velmont region will be taken offline at 09:00, and traffic will shift to the standby cluster. Your plugins should handle requeue events gracefully; no code changes are required for the drill itself. If your plugin needs to re-enroll with the standby broker, use the drill passphrase below to authenticate.

strongbox words: norys-praius-fenwyn-kelax-norwyn-quenix-jorox-drumir-briael-caseth-tamath-istir-casix

For the weekly sync: the Datelark localization service now requires authenticated requests for all date-format lookups. Previously, locale pattern endpoints (e.g., resolving short vs. long date formats per region) were open internally, which made usage impossible to attribute. As of this release, every client must present a service key; unauthenticated calls return 401 with a migration hint. Rotation happens quarterly and is handled by the platform team. For staging and demo environments, authenticate with the shared key below.

API key for bageg-kajef: vxb2-ss